Laravel  
laravel
文档
数据库
架构
入门
php技术
    
Laravelphp
laravel / php / java / vue / mysql / linux / python / javascript / html / css / c++ / c#

php7如何使用PDO连接数据库

作者:身后错过痛过漫长情节ゝ   发布日期:2023-12-05   浏览:494

要使用PDO连接数据库,需要按照以下步骤进行操作:

  1. 创建一个PDO对象,传入数据库的连接参数:
    
    $dbhost = 'localhost';  // 数据库主机名
    $dbname = 'mydatabase'; // 数据库名
    $dbuser = 'username';   // 数据库用户名
    $dbpass = 'password';   // 数据库密码

try { $pdo = new PDO("mysql:host=$dbhost;dbname=$dbname", $dbuser, $dbpass); } catch (PDOException $e) { die("连接数据库失败: " . $e->getMessage()); }


2. 执行SQL查询语句:
```php
$sql = "SELECT * FROM users";
$stmt = $pdo->query($sql);

while ($row = $stmt->fetch()) {
    echo $row['username'] . "<br>";
}
  1. 使用预处理语句执行SQL查询:
    
    $sql = "SELECT * FROM users WHERE id = :id";
    $stmt = $pdo->prepare($sql);
    $stmt->bindParam(':id', $id);
    $stmt->execute();

while ($row = $stmt->fetch()) { echo $row['username'] . "
"; }


4. 插入数据:
```php
$sql = "INSERT INTO users (username, password) VALUES (:username, :password)";
$stmt = $pdo->prepare($sql);
$stmt->bindParam(':username', $username);
$stmt->bindParam(':password', $password);
$stmt->execute();

以上是使用PDO连接数据库的基本操作,你可以根据自己的需求进行相应的修改和扩展。

上一篇:apache中的php版本该如何切换

下一篇:php7扩展类的写法是什么

大家都在看

php session用法

phpisset函数

php后端

php爬虫框架

php读取csv文件

php 三元表达式

php文件加密

php 拆分字符串

php pcntl

php ||

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3

Laravel 中文站